Definition and Purpose

Automated bank reconciliation refers to the use of specialized software to match financial records with bank statements automatically. This process helps ensure that the records of a company correspond with the actual sums held in the bank. The main purpose is to streamline financial processes and reduce manual workloads. By utilizing automation, companies can enhance their operational efficiency, minimize the risk of errors, and foster better decision-making based on accurate financial data. Automated systems typically offer features such as real-time data synchronization and intelligent matching algorithms which fundamentally transform the traditional approach to bank reconciliation.

Historical Context of Bank Reconciliation

The practice of bank reconciliation can be traced back centuries. Before automation, businesses relied on manual processes, often leading to recurring discrepancies. It was a painstaking task, typically carried out monthly, where accountants would painstakingly compare paper statements with ledgers. As technology developed, businesses began to adopt electronic banking and spreadsheets. While these tools represented a step forward, they still required significant manual input and oversight.

The rise of automated bank reconciliation software represents a revolution in how organizations manage their financial data. This new approach not only saves time but also enhances accuracy in reporting and auditing. In this context, the importance of adopting automated solutions cannot be overstated. It represents a method of moving toward a more efficient, transparent, and traceable financial management process.

Time Efficiency

Time is an invaluable resource in any organization. Automated bank reconciliation software drastically reduces the time required for this process. Traditionally, bank reconciliation is labor-intensive, often taking days to complete. By automating repetitive tasks, businesses can shift their focus to strategic initiatives.

For instance, automated solutions can swiftly match transactions from bank statements with those recorded in the accounting system. This can happen in real-time or near real-time, enabling teams to quickly resolve discrepancies. The reduction in manual input not only saves time but also minimizes the risk of errors that can arise during data entry.

Moreover, many automated systems allow for scheduling of reconciliations. Organizations can set these to run during off-hours, ensuring that by the time the day begins, reconciliations are already complete. This ensures better workflow and maximizes productivity among staff.

Enhanced Accuracy

Accuracy in financial reporting is imperative. Errors in bank reconciliation can lead to significant discrepancies, affecting financial statements and potentially leading to audits. Automated bank reconciliation tools come equipped with intelligent matching algorithms that enhance accuracy.

These algorithms systematically compare data from different sources and identify mismatches. If discrepancies arise, the software flags them for review, preventing unnoticed errors. In addition, the use of automation minimizes human intervention, which is often the root cause of mistakes in manual reconciliations.

Furthermore, these solutions often provide audit trails. This means that any changes made in the financial data are logged, allowing for easier tracking and verification. With improved accuracy and detailed tracking capabilities, organizations are better equipped to ensure compliance with financial regulations.

Cost Reduction

Implementing automated bank reconciliation solutions can lead to considerable cost savings for businesses. Initially, there may be investment in software acquisition and training. However, the long-term benefits far outweigh these initial costs.

With automation, organizations can decrease manpower hours spent on reconciliation tasks, reallocating those human resources to more strategic roles. This leads to better utilization of staff talents and an improved bottom line.

Moreover, enhanced accuracy means fewer costs associated with correcting errors and dealing with compliance issues. Organizations may also experience lower audit fees, as automated logs and reports reduce the time auditors need to understand the financial records. In summary, while there may be an upfront cost, the overall reduction in operational costs makes automated reconciliation a financially sound choice.

Data Integrity Issues

Data integrity is a critical issue in automated bank reconciliation. It refers to the accuracy and consistency of data over its entire lifecycle. In an automated environment, errors can arise from multiple sources. These may include discrepancies in the data input, formatting differences between systems, or even errors during data migration. When the data is not accurate, the reconciliation process can lead to incorrect financial reporting. Thus, it is imperative for organizations to implement stringent validation checks when using automated systems. Regular audits and reconciliations can also help ensure the accuracy of the data being processed. Failure to address these integrity issues may result in costly financial miscalculations.

Integration with Existing Systems

Another challenge faced when implementing automated bank reconciliation software is integrating it with existing legacy systems. Many organizations have long been reliant on older accounting software that may not support modern integration capabilities. This can lead to data silos where critical information is not shared across platforms. To mitigate this, organizations should evaluate their current systems’ compatibility with new software solutions before making a selection. It may be necessary to invest in additional tools or middleware to facilitate seamless communication between systems. Poor integration can hinder the overall effectiveness of automated reconciliation, leading to missed opportunities for efficiency gains.

Emergence of Artificial Intelligence

Diagram outlining key features to consider when selecting reconciliation software
Diagram outlining key features to consider when selecting reconciliation software

The integration of artificial intelligence (AI) into bank reconciliation software is transforming how businesses manage their finances. AI technologies can analyze vast amounts of transaction data rapidly. They can identify patterns in spending, anomalies, and discrepancies that traditional reconciliation methods might miss. This capability not only enhances accuracy but also reduces the time required for reconciliation.

AI-powered systems employ machine learning algorithms to improve their functionalities over time. For instance, these systems can learn from past reconciling practices, adapting to the specific needs and preferences of an organization. Moreover, the predictive capabilities of AI allow financial managers to forecast potential reconciliation issues, improving decision-making processes. This capability represents a significant shift from reactive to proactive reconciliation management.
